Laurent Petit is a scholar working on Organic Chemistry, Molecular Biology and Pharmaceutical Science. According to data from OpenAlex, Laurent Petit has authored 26 papers receiving a total of 332 ind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Organic Chemistry, 7 papers in Molecular Biology and 3 papers in Pharmaceutical Science. Recurrent topics in Laurent Petit's work include Chemical Synthesis and Analysis (5 papers), Radical Photochemical Reactions (5 papers) and Synthesis and Biological Evaluation (5 papers). Laurent Petit is often cited by papers focused on Chemical Synthesis and Analysis (5 papers), Radical Photochemical Reactions (5 papers) and Synthesis and Biological Evaluation (5 papers). Laurent Petit collaborates with scholars based in France, Australia and Venezuela. Laurent Petit's co-authors include Samir Z. Zard, Martin G. Banwell, Anthony C. Willis, Béatrice Quiclet‐Sire, Myriem El Qacémi, Christina L. L. Chai, Nourallah Hazeri, Paul Aillard, Jean‐Daniel Brion and Jacques Rochette and has published in prestigious journals such as Chemical Communications, The Journal of Organic Chemistry and Journal of Chromatography A.
